I have no direct experience with ouija boards - but I do suspect that psychologically damaged people probably shouldn't go near them.

An acquaintance of mine - a girl who was on the periphery of my group of friends at uni, went completely batshit berserk after a ouija experience. Her and some friends - including a couple of my friends - had a session. My friends said weird stuff happened - doors slamming and curtains moving - but they were also drinking and thought it could have been imagination as well. They left early on. This girl though - she wound up in a psych facility and has been there ever since as far as I know (this was 1992 - last I heard about her was 2007 and she was still there).

I didn't know her well so I have no way of knowing if she had some predisposing mental condition, but all talk of the supernatural aside, it's not the sort of shit you should be playing with if you don't know for certain that your psychologically robust.

I think this really sums up a LARGE part of it:

http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Ideomotor_effect


The rest consists of self-fullfilling prophecies. When you believe things are a certain way, you act and live as though they are.
People who believe in ghosts will often attribute "unexplainable" phenmenon to spirits and hauntings, while folks who don't belive in ghosts will search for a more logical/rational explanation, or at least attribute the occurrances to something general, but realistic - like saying, "oh, it was just the wind, or the house settling," etc.

Furthermore, if you knew anything about American History or Custom in the 1800s in the South, you would know that burial on your own property was common place.  The custom is also from the Bible: "Their inward thought is, that their houses shall continue for ever, and their dwelling places to all generations; they call their lands after their own names." Psalm 49-11

The custom was carried out because families envisioned that the land would be theirs forever, generation after generation, with burial in the garden and never looking forward to the day if and when the property would change hands to a different family.
